I used the following command to run the spark java example of wordcount:-
time spark-submit --deploy-mode cluster --master spark://192.168.0.7:7077 --class org.apache.spark.examples.JavaWordCount /home/pi/Desktop/example/new/target/javaword.jar /books_500.txt
I have copied the same jar file into all nodes in the same location. (Copying into HDFS didn't work for me.) When I run it, the following is the output:-
Running Spark using the REST application submission protocol.
16/07/14 16:32:18 INFO rest.RestSubmissionClient: Submitting a request to launch an application in spark://192.168.0.7:7077.
16/07/14 16:32:30 WARN rest.RestSubmissionClient: Unable to connect to server spark://192.168.0.7:7077.
Warning: Master endpoint spark://192.168.0.7:7077 was not a REST server. Falling back to legacy submission gateway instead.
16/07/14 16:32:30 WARN util.Utils: Your hostname, master02 resolves to a loopback address: 127.0.1.1; using 192.168.0.7 instead (on interface wlan0)
16/07/14 16:32:30 WARN util.Utils: Set SPARK_LOCAL_IP if you need to bind to another address
16/07/14 16:32:31 WARN util.NativeCodeLoader: Unable to load native-hadoop library for your platform... using builtin-java classes where applicable
I didn't understand this error without an error message. Help needed please...!!
